Types of Data Mining Businesses
There are several different types of data mining businesses that you can start. The type of business you choose to start will depend on your skills and experience as well as the type of data you want to analyze. Here are some of the most common types of data mining businesses:
Data Extraction
Data extraction involves collecting data from various sources, such as websites, databases, and applications, and organizing it into a format that is easy to analyze. This type of data mining business requires knowledge of programming languages such as Python and SQL, as well as experience with data manipulation tools like Excel and Tableau.
Text Mining
Text mining involves analyzing unstructured text data to extract useful information. This type of data mining business requires knowledge of natural language processing (NLP) techniques and algorithms, as well as experience with text analysis and visualization tools such as WordStat and Text Analysis Pro.
Web Mining
Web mining involves collecting and analyzing data from websites to gain insights into user behavior and website performance. This type of data mining business requires knowledge of web analytics tools such as Google Analytics and Adobe Analytics, as well as experience with web scraping tools like Octoparse and ParseHub.
Social Media Mining
Social media mining involves collecting and analyzing data from social media platforms to gain insights into consumer behavior and trends. This type of data mining business requires knowledge of social media analytics tools such as Hootsuite and Sprout Social, as well as experience with sentiment analysis tools like IBM Watson and MonkeyLearn.

Necessary Equipment and Software for a Data Mining Business
In order to run a successful data mining business, you will need the right equipment and software. The specific equipment and software you need will depend on the type of data mining business you are starting.
Hardware Requirements
The hardware requirements for a data mining business will vary depending on the type of data mining you are doing. Generally speaking, you will need a powerful computer with plenty of RAM and storage space to handle large datasets. You may also need additional hardware such as servers and storage devices, depending on the size of the datasets you are dealing with.
Software Requirements
The software requirements for a data mining business will also vary depending on the type of data mining you are doing. Generally speaking, you will need data analysis software such as Excel and Tableau, as well as programming languages such as Python and SQL. You may also need additional software such as web analytics tools, text analysis and visualization tools, and sentiment analysis tools, depending on the type of data mining you are doing.
